HTC-Dream is a android based phone. Android is running on top of a Linux kernel. So we have basically no work to do using this kernel to boot an Openmoko user space. This work is done. I booted an Openmoko user space. The way to do it on your own is described below.
Type root into the login screen and for password just type enter then
ifup usb0
Then connect to your htcdream over usb+ssh:
ifconfig usb0 192.168.0.200 scp fso-console-image-htcdream.tar.gz root@192.168.0.202:~ ssh root@192.168.0.202 gunzip fso-console-image-htcdream.tar.gz
Then mount the internal memory with the biggest space make it clean and install your openmoko:
mkdir /mnt/foo mount /dev/mtdblock5 /mnt/foo -o noatime -t yaffs2 rm -rf /mnt/foo/* tar xvf fso-console-image-htcdream.tar -C /mnt/foo
You need to install fastboot. In order to do this, you will have need to have "root" on the existing Android device or already have a developer version of the bootloader installed.
Use the kernel from the replicants. Fetch the kernel sourcecode from http://gitorious.org/replicant/gnulinuxkernel And configure it as you whish.
export HACK_DIR=`pwd` git clone git://gitorious.org/replicant/gnulinuxkernel.git cd gnulinuxkernel wget http://wiki.openmoko.org/images/1/1e/Replicant_config.txt -O .config wget http://bobcopeland.com/srcs/android/msm_wifi.patch patch -p1 < ./msm_wifi.patch make CROSS_COMPILE=/usr/local/openmoko/arm/arm-angstrom-linux-gnueabi/bin/ ARCH=arm sudo make CROSS_COMPILE=/usr/local/openmoko/arm/arm-angstrom-linux-gnueabi/bin/ ARCH=arm modules_install sudo mv /lib/modules/2.6-29-openmoko-msm /mnt/foo/lib/modules/ sync umount /mnt/foo
mkdir $HACK_DIR/mk_boot_img cd $HACK_DIR/mk_boot_img wget http://wiki.openmoko.org/images/9/92/Mkbootimg.bin wget http://wiki.openmoko.org/images/f/f6/Newramdisk.cpio.gz mv Newramdisk.cpio.gz newramdisk.cpio.gz sudo cp Mkbootimg.bin /usr/bin/mkbootimg
mkbootimg --cmdline "console=tty0 no_console_suspend=1 root=/dev/mmcblk0p2 rootdelay=2 fbcon=rotate:1" \ --kernel $HACK_DIR/gnulinuxkernel/arch/arm/boot/zImage \ --ramdisk ./newramdisk.cpio.gz -o openmoko-boot.img
mkbootimg --cmdline "console=tty0 no_console_suspend=1 root=/dev/mtdblock5 rootfstype=yaffs2 rootdelay=2 fbcon=rotate:1" \ --kernel $HACK_DIR/gnulinuxkernel/arch/arm/boot/zImage \ --ramdisk ./newramdisk.cpio.gz -o openmoko-boot.img
fastboot flash boot openmoko-boot.img
fastboot reboot
mkdir firmware cd firmware wget http://ftp.o2s.ch/pub/wl1251-fw.bin wget http://ftp.o2s.ch/pub/wl1251-nvs.bin scp * root@192.168.0.202:/lib/firmware/
Download http://wireless.kernel.org/download/compat-wireless-2.6/compat-wireless-2.6.tar.bz2 Unpack it. Change into the folder.
make ARCH=arm CROSS_COMPILE=/usr/local/openmoko/arm/arm-angstrom-linux-gnueabi/bin/ KLIB=$HACK_DIR/gnulinuxkernel KLIB_BUILD=$HACK_DIR/gnulinuxkernel "$@"
Change up
cd ..
Run following script
#!/bin/sh compat=compat-wireless-2009-09-30/ mkdir modules/ for i in $compat/net/mac80211/mac80211.ko \ $compat/net/wireless/cfg80211.ko \ $compat/net/wireless/lib80211.ko \ $compat/net/wireless/lib80211_crypt_wep.ko \ $compat/net/wireless/lib80211_crypt_ccmp.ko \ $compat/net/wireless/lib80211_crypt_tkip.ko \ $compat/drivers/net/wireless/wl12xx/wl1251_sdio.ko \ $compat/net/rfkill/rfkill_backport.ko \ $compat/drivers/net/wireless/wl12xx/wl1251.ko; do cp $i modules/ done
Copy it onto your device
scp -r modules root@192.168.0.202:~
Connect to your device and start the networking:
insmod rfkill_backport.ko insmod cfg80211.ko insmod mac80211.ko insmod lib80211.ko insmod lib80211_crypt_tkip.ko insmod lib80211_crypt_wep.ko insmod lib80211_crypt_ccmp.ko insmod wl1251.ko insmod wl1251_sdio.ko
